Handy information about Stuttgart Airport (STR)
77.15% of flights departing from Stuttgart Airport make it to their destination on time.
Central Stuttgart to Stuttgart Airport is approximately 16 kilometres. Depending on traffic, it'll take about 20 minutes to get there if you're driving, catching a cab or ride-sharing.
The trip when using public transport will take about 55 minutes.

Getting from Turin Airport (TRN) to central Turin
Turin Airport to the centre of Turin has a drive time of about 30 minutes. It's approximately 19 kilometres away.
When travelling on public transport, expect a journey time of about 1 hour 10 minutes.
When to fly to Turin Airport (TRN)
The quietest month for a flight from Stuttgart Airport to Turin Airport is April, while June is the busiest. Pick the best time to visit Turin based on whether you prefer a more relaxed vibe or a faster pace.
Before locking in your flight from Stuttgart Airport to Turin Airport, consider the kind of weather you enjoy. July is the warmest month in Turin, with temperatures ranging from 14ºC (57ºF) to 33ºC (91ºF).
Search for cheap tickets from STR to TRN in January if you like cooler conditions. Temperatures are at their lowest then, ranging between -6ºC (21ºF) and 9ºC (48ºF) on average.
